PETERSFIELD Town supporters will get the chance to meet comedian Hugh Dennis before Saturday’s big game against Northwood.
The star of popular BBC?television shows Mock the Week and Outnumbered will be at Love Lane to celebrate the club’s support for the Dementia Friendly Petersfield campaign.
The Rams added the initiative’s logo to their new shirts for this season to show the club’s backing for a campaign which has received plenty of support from a variety of Petersfield businesses and groups.
The popular comedian will be meeting supporters of both the club and the scheme between 1.30pm and 2.30pm at a special pre-match event to celebrate the setting up of Dementia Friendly Petersfield – which aims to make sure businesses and groups in the town centre are more aware of the condition and better prepared to help people living with dementia.
Petersfield Town chairman Graeme Moir said:?“We are really proud to be welcoming Hugh Dennis and members of the Dementia Friendly Petersfield scheme to the club before Saturday’s match.
“There will be a chance for people to meet Hugh and have their photo taken with him, as well as entertainment from youth football sides on the pitch before the main game and some special ceremonies on the pitch too.
“The club supports at least one charity every season and we are very proud to support the Friends group.”
